My biggest complaint with Black Dragon was that they never specified whether the part they had was OEM or aftermarket - and in many cases their aftermarket stuff was more expensive than OEM if sourced elsewhere. I gave up on them years ago. Still though it's a shame to lose a parts supplier either way. One thing I did notice when looking a few days ago (after also seeing they were closing on Facebook) is they have GSL-SE rear calipers listed, and for a decent price. Those are nearly impossible to find, might be worth looking into!

Most of the rubber (door seals, hatch seal etc) is still available from Mazda, at least it was as recently as last year when I replaced a bunch of it on one of mine. Go on www.foxed.ca and get the part numbers from the parts manuals and then go to one of the various online parts sellers (onlinemazdaparts.com is where I got my last order from iirc). Most of those sites won't list stuff for our cars but can easily get it.

Parts are getting hard to find for these cars, but not impossible just yet. Stock up while you can!

Some of it is very hit or miss, like they were able to get me one interior door handle but not the other, and stuff like that, but overall the body "maintenance" type parts, like rubber seals, window regulators, even those little plastic clips that the cowl plate slides into seem to be pretty abundant. For now at least... I'm sure supply will dry up eventually. I'd buy it all if I had the spare cash and space to store it all!
